The National Post reports that John Tory, former leader of the Ontario Progressive Conservative Party, is reconsidering his January decision to sit out the November municipal election as mayoral candidate to “pursue a different course with my life and career.” Seeing how well right-of-centre candidate, Rob Ford, has been doing against a predominantly left-of-centre field, heavy pressure from friends and political allies and encouraging internal polls seem to have led to second thoughts.
